Profane: Peter Milligan and Raül Fernandez Blend Reality in New Murder-Mystery Series at BOOM! Studios
Legendary comic writer Peter Milligan, known for his work on Hellblazer and Enigma, teams up with veteran artist Raül Fernandez, recognized for his contributions to Detective Comics and Justice League Dark, in the creation of Profane. This new series, set to be released by BOOM! Studios in the summer of 2024, offers a mind-bending murder mystery that blurs the lines between reality and fiction.



The story follows Will Profane, a seasoned private eye whose expertise lies in solving murders amidst the sunbaked streets of Los Angeles. However, his latest case proves to be anything but ordinary. Each clue he uncovers points back to a world-famous crime novelist who sits at the heart of the mystery, unraveling dangerous truths about Profane’s own life.
Regarding the upcoming series, writer Peter Milligan expressed his excitement, stating:
“I’m excited by Profane, exploring as it does the twisty, noir atmosphere that I like, and with the weirdness and existential angst I like even more. A story like this needs the right artist and Raül Fernandez is not only a great artist but a truly perfect match.”




Artist Raül Fernandez also shared his enthusiasm, saying:
“I never could have imagined I’d have the opportunity to create a new series with completely original characters, and with an extraordinary writer like Peter, whom I’ve admired for years, let alone a book like Profane. So full of mystery, emotion, and twists you will never see coming!”
Profane #1 is set to hit your local comic shops on June 5, 2024.
